mysql数据库怎么用工具和命令行实现导出导入备份

发布时间:2021-09-01 11:26:56 作者:chen
来源:亿速云 阅读:118

这篇文章主要讲解了“mysql数据库怎么用工具和命令行实现导出导入备份”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“mysql数据库怎么用工具和命令行实现导出导入备份”吧!

一、工具导出导入
MySql工具很多,比如MySql Administrator、Navicat、SQLyog,这里以MySql Administrator为例。

导出:
打开MySql Administrator,点击左侧Backup,在Backup Project中点击New Project,输入Project Name,将要备份的数据库从左侧选到右侧,之后可以选择要导出的数据表,最后点击Execute Backup Now即可。另外,在Advanced Option中可以选择高级备份参数,在Schedule中可以制定定时备份计划。
导入:
在Restore中open Backup File,Target Schema选择Another schema并找到要导入的数据库,点击Start Restore
 

二、命令行导出导入
各种工具虽然导出导入很方便,但容易出现不支持其他工具导出的备份文件的问题。所以了解一下如何用命令行导出导入也是很有必要的。使用下面命令的前提是已经将的命令加入到系统的path中或将目录切换到mysql\bin目录下

导出:
命令mysqldump -h hostName -u userName -p databaseName > backupFileName.sql
-h后面hostName为连接地址(省略则为本机),-u后面userName为用户名,-p代表用密码登陆,databaseName为要导出的数据库名,backupFileName为备份文件名
例如mysqldump -u root -p stateOnline > statedump.sql
回车后提示输入密码Enter password:,输入密码后稍等即可导出完成

导入:
命令mysql -h hostName -u root -p databaseName < backupFileName.sql
-h后面hostName为连接地址(省略则为本机),-u后面userName为用户名,-p代表用密码登陆,databaseName为要导入的数据库名,backupFileName为备份文件名
例如mysql -u root -p stateoffline < statedump.sql
回车后提示输入密码Enter password:,输入密码后稍等即可导入完成

感谢各位的阅读,以上就是“mysql数据库怎么用工具和命令行实现导出导入备份”的内容了,经过本文的学习后,相信大家对mysql数据库怎么用工具和命令行实现导出导入备份这一问题有了更深刻的体会,具体使用情况还需要大家实践验证。这里是亿速云,小编将为大家推送更多相关知识点的文章,欢迎关注!

推荐阅读:
  1. 用pl/sql实现oracle数据的导出和导入
  2. MySQL数据库命令行导入导出备份方法

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

mysql 数据库

上一篇:Ajax如何实现异步上传文件

下一篇:ajax内部值外部调用不了怎么办

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》